Recent dust events and their relation to wind and precipitation in the strong dust source of Hexi Corridor in West China

摘要

The seasonal distributions of monthly dust events and dust depositions in the Hexi Corridor during three periods: 1986-1988, 1992-1994, 1998-2000 showed that dust outbreaks occur frequently in spring months (March, April, and May), While in Autumn months (September, October, and November) they are the least frequency. The spring dust outbreak, in the Hexi Corridor is characterized by the declining trend during the preceding eight years (1986-1993) and the increasing trend during the last eight years (1993-2000). The data of the daily TSP concentrations and monthly dust accumulations often months (January-October) in 2001 at 13 sites in four urban cities were analyzed to show that the dust events exerted a major influence on the TSP levels and dust accumulations in the urban cities in the Hexi Corridor and loess areas. Their higher TSP concentration peaks associated with high wind speed peaks were simultaneously recorded during the dust storms. Linear analysis indicate that daily mean TSP concentrations increase with the daily mean wind speed when the daily mean wind speed is more than 3 m/s, and the high TSP levels induced by the dust outbreaks are ~10 times greater than the low background TSP levels in the Hexi Corridor and the loess area.
